Output fc59a2189452abe9a278e8c1d030539fadd26b0cabe3b6e3efbbde34ac38beaa:0

value
41976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dddfef90c3fc240b9e0c565310bc9e23817febe OP_EQUAL
address
3Ed999Guh7KEjCMafTcJTHp5boMYETW3po
transaction
fc59a2189452abe9a278e8c1d030539fadd26b0cabe3b6e3efbbde34ac38beaa
spent
true